Details
Controls: internal DIP switches: U67/M269 voicing, Old/New voice, broadcast filter, high-pass filter, -10 dB pad; 9-position polar pattern selector
I/O: 7-pin XLR cable to external power supply; XLR out of PSU
Notes: Neumann U67 tribute with added M269 voicing mode (switchable via internal DIP switches, plus Old/New voice per mode). Self-noise ~28 dB (17 dB-A).
